Oracle Health Check at a glance

The following elements will be reviewed and assessed during a health check or performance review. A typical service takes 3 days, where 2 days are spent on-site with a further day to interpret results and create the bespoke report.

Environment

Backup and Recovery, Capacity planning, Alignment of database & application to business needs

Hardware and O/S

Analysis of RAID Configuration, Hardware Capacity Planning, Memory / CPU Benchmarking, Server Specification, File System Configuration, Patch levels, Network Interfaces

Instance Analysis

I/O Activity, Current Data Block Buffer usage, Data Dictionary Cache Statistics, Shared SQL Pool Area statistics, Log Buffer Statistics

Management Statistics

Tablespace fragmentation statistics, Segment fragmentation statistics, Free space fragmentation statistics, Overall Data Dictionary Overhead, Calls To The Data Dictionary, Tablespace & Datafile I/O statistics, Tablespace Utilization, I/O Throughput, I/O Bottleneck resolution statistics, Disk Read/Write Rate, Sort status statistics and sort area size utilization, Rollback Segment statistics, Initialization parameter settings, Indexes
